Aging and the Dangers of Sarcopenia

Aging and the Dangers of Sarcopenia

Sarcopenia, age-related muscle loss, is something most people may not be familiar with, but it is nevertheless a major threat to the well-being of millions of older folks. The average person loses 30% of his or her muscle mass by age 60. 20% of the people who suffer from sarcopenia are over 70. 80% are over 80 years old. As we all know, strong muscles are necessary for being able to efficiently move around and perform a variety of necessary daily tasks. Muscles move the bones. Without the muscles to move it, a bone is an inanimate mineral structure, like those of an ancient skeleton unearthed by archaeologists. Strong muscles are also required to maintain healthy posture.
